Maned Wolf facts
Did you know? A maned wolf is neither a wolf nor a fox. In fact, it is the only species of its genus Chrysocyon, which means “Golden Dog.” It may look like a dog but it is not a dog. If you wish to learn about other interesting facts, read on below:

The maned wolf is the largest canid found in South America.
The primary country where the mane wolf population can be observed is Brazil. However, the maned wolf is also found in Bolivia, Paraguay, Argentina, and Peru.
